Enduro / offroad Motorcycles

Enduro and off-road motorcycles were engineered to venture where regular street bikes cannot survive. Originating from multi-day reliability trials in the mid-20th century, this class strips away non-essential bodywork to focus entirely on lightness, structural resilience, and traction over unpredictable terrain. Whether navigating forest single-tracks, muddy bogs, or open desert stretches, these machines are built to endure harsh mechanical punishment.

Design, Ergonomics, and Active Riding Posture

The architecture of an off-road bike serves a purely functional purpose:

  • Tall and Flat Seat Profile: With seat heights commonly exceeding 900 mm, the narrow and seamless seat allows the rider to slide effortlessly forward and backward to balance weight.
  • Wide, Elevated Handlebars: Positioned to provide leverage when standing on the serrated footpegs, ensuring precise steering input over rocks and ruts.
  • Durable, Pliable Bodywork: High-impact plastics and reinforced aluminum skid plates withstand frequent drops and flying debris without structural compromise.

Who Should Choose an Off-Road Motorcycle?

This category appeals to riders who view motorcycling as an athletic, adventurous activity rather than simple highway transit. It is particularly rewarding for those wanting to master fundamental motorcycle control, including precise clutch modulation, low-speed balance, and line selection on loose surfaces. While race-bred two-strokes and lightweight four-strokes cater to seasoned trail enthusiasts, milder dual-sport derivatives offer an approachable gateway for novices looking to transition between asphalt and trail.

Core Technical Characteristics of the Category

  • Long-Travel Suspension: Offering 250 mm to over 300 mm of travel, damping systems soak up heavy landings, roots, and deep craters.
  • Large Spoke Wheels with Knobby Tires: A 21-inch front wheel paired with an 18-inch rear wire-spoked wheel rolls over obstacles smoothly while aggressive tire treads bite into soil.
  • Ultra-Lightweight Construction: Dry weights typically range between 100 kg and 140 kg, making the bike manageable when stuck or dropped.
  • Torque-Biased Single-Cylinder Engines: Tuned for strong low-to-mid range torque, delivering predictable tractive power at low crawling speeds.

What to Look for When Choosing an Enduro Bike

Riders must evaluate their maintenance willingness before purchasing. Dedicated competition enduros measure service intervals in operational engine hours and require frequent fluid and piston changes, whereas street-legal dual-sport models feature standard mileage intervals. Seat height ergonomics must be checked against rider confidence, and buyers should verify whether the model includes lighting, mirrors, and road registration eligibility.

Who Should Look Elsewhere?

These machines are entirely unsuited for long-distance highway touring, sustained high speeds, or two-up passenger travel. The minimal wind protection, narrow saddle, and buzz from single-cylinder engines cause rapid fatigue on straight tarmac. Commuters seeking weather protection, luggage space, and low-vibration cruising will be far better served by standard road or adventure-touring categories.
